Inclusion criteria
Patients administered Lorazepam in accordance with the indication (for Status Epilepticus) and have no history of using this drug.
The usual dose of lorazepam in adults is 4 mg administered intravenously. The drug should be given slowly with the administration rate at 2 mg/min as a guide. If necessary, 4 mg may be added but the dose should not exceed 8 mg as the sum of initial and additional doses.
The usual dose of lorazepam in children aged 3 months or older is 0.05 mg/kg (up to 4 mg) administered intravenously. The drug should be given slowly with the administration rate at 2 mg/min as a guide. If necessary, 0.05 mg/kg may be added but the dose should not exceed 0.1 mg/kg as the sum of initial and additional doses.

Time frame: From the first dose of LORAPITA to 24 hours after the end of the last dose, up to approximately 2 days.
An adverse drug reaction (ADR) was a treatment-related adverse event, and any untoward medical occurrence attributed to LORA-PITA in a participant who received LORA-PITA. A serious adverse drug reaction (SADR) was a treatment-related adverse event resulting in any of the following outcomes or deemed significant for any other reason: death; life-threatening; initial or prolonged inpatient hospitalization; persistent or significant disability/incapacity; congenital anomaly/birth defect. Relatedness to LORA-PITA was assessed by the physician.
Time frame: From the first dose of LORAPITA to 24 hours after the end of the last dose, up to approximately 2 days.
Epileptic seizures subject to treatment with LORA-PITA were evaluated as effectiveness evaluation.
Definition of responders to the first or second administration of LORA-PITA: A responder was defined as a participant whose seizure resolved within 10 minutes after the first administration of LORA-PITA or the second administration (10 to 30 minutes after the first administration) and who did not require additional treatment with other drugs for the target disease within 30 minutes after the end of administration (excluding prophylactic administration) and had no recurrent seizure.
